Что такое BackConnect прокси сервер?

Что такое BackConnect прокси сервер?

«BackConnect» в переводе с английского означает обратное подключение, и это именно то, чем отличается BackConnect прокси сервер от классического. Классический прокси открывает и прослушивает порт, в ожидании подключения клиента, в то время как BackConnect прокси сервер порт службы не открывает, а сам выполняет (обратное) подключение к клиенту. Преимуществом такого подхода является возможность обхода фаервола (который по-умолчанию запрещает входящие подключения, и разрешает все исходящие) или NAT на компьютере-прокси.

У данной технологии есть две проблемы, первая, как сообщить BackConnect прокси серверу IP адрес и порт клиента, к которому он должен подключиться? И, вторая, клиент должен иметь возможность открыть для прослушивания порт. Обе эти задачи решаются организацией сервера — шлюза, который открывает порты для входящих подключений от BackConnect прокси, и входящих подключений от клиентов. Получив запрос от клиента, сервер-шлюз отправляет этот запрос на один из подключенных прокси для исполнения, и, получив ответ передаёт его клиенту. Таким образом, со стороны клиента, сервер-шлюз выглядит как классический каскадный прокси.

Главным недостатком данной технологии является то, что клиент заранее не знает с каким именно IP адресом будет выполнен его запрос. Поэтому, обычно создаётся несколько серверов-шлюзов, или несколько пулов клиентских портов на одном сервере, к каждому из которых подключаются прокси с каким-то специфическим признаком, чаще всего — географическим.

Обычно, источником BackConnect прокси являются ботнеты.

В случаях, когда IP адрес подключения и результирующий IP адреса прокси различны, что бывает в случае каскадных и BackConnect прокси, cервис-поставщик прокси определяет гео данные на основе «результирующего» IP, а не адреса подключения. Параметр фильтра отбора прокси «только уникальные IP» позволяет отобрать прокси с уникальными результирующими IP, т.е. подключение через каждый отобранный таким образом прокси будет проходить с разными IP.

Подписывайтесьна наши новости


Понравилась статья? Поделитесь ей с друзьями!

Оцените эту статью

5.00 1 Article

Комментарии

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*